Aoife sa Chistin: Sailéid finéil le trátaí confit

| aoife ni chiobhain | ,

Na comhábhair:

3 finéal
1 líomóid, an sú amháin
1 bsp íle olóige
1 tsp salann
Glac miontais

Trátaí confit

Bosca trátaí beaga, gearrtha ina ndá leath
50ml íle olóige
20g siúcra mín
25ml fínéagar
Craobhóg tíme

Salann

Bain an bun agus barr den finéal. Gearr chomh tanaí agus is féidir leat é. Úsáid mandoline má tá ceann agat, ach bí cúramach leis! Cuir an finéal isteach i mbabhla agus caith isteach an salann. Cuimil an finéal agus an salann isteach le chéile agus fág i leataobh go ceann 30 nóiméad.

Trátaí Confit

Cócaráil na trátaí agus na comhábhair eile i bpota beag go ceann 10 nóiméad ar theas íseal. Lig don meascán fuarú tamaillín. 

Thar n-ais go dtí an finéal. Caith isteach an sú líomóide agus an íle olóige agus brúigh an meascán le chéile. Faigh babhla nua. Scag an fuílleach leachta ón bhfinéal  (seans go mbeidh ort an rud céanna a dhéanamh leis na trátaí ach is féidir an leacht san a choimeád siar mar bhlastán do shailéid eile nó bheadh sé go haoibhinn mar anlann do choicheáin friochta le gairleog agus sillí). Caith isteach na trátaí leis an bhfinéal agus dein iad a mheascadh le chéile. Críochnaigh le miontas  sracaithe led’ lámha. 

Ana-fhuirist agus deas sláintiúil! Neam neam!
